Form 4: Southern Company Director Receives Equity Retainer
Director Equity Compensation Disclosure
Director Shantella E. Cooper acquired 464.2047 deferred stock units as part of the quarterly director equity retainer.
Summary
- Director Shantella E. Cooper was granted 464.2047 deferred stock units on April 1, 2026.
- The units were issued under the Southern Company 2021 Equity and Incentive Compensation Plan.
- The grant represents the quarterly director equity retainer, valued at $96.94 per unit.
- Following this transaction, the director holds a total of 31,867.5322 deferred stock units.

Future Outlook
The deferred stock units will be settled in shares of Southern Company common stock following the termination of the director's service on the Board.
Management Comments
- Each deferred stock unit represents the right to receive one share of Southern Company common stock.
